About The Role

As Dolby continues to innovate, we’re expanding partnerships with leading global device OEMs to bring our technologies to more products and deliver exceptional entertainment experiences. We’re seeking a strategic, relationship-driven sales leader to grow licensing revenue for Dolby’s Living Room technologies across the U.S. consumer electronics market. This role is ideal for someone who combines deep industry expertise with the ability to influence senior stakeholders, navigate complex deal cycles, and drive long‑term partnership value.

What You’ll Do
  • Own and grow key accounts, driving revenue through new and expanded business opportunities
  • Develop and execute multi-layered account strategies that unlock new markets and long-term value
  • Identify, structure, and close complex licensing deals from strategy through execution
  • Build trusted relationships with senior stakeholders, including C‑suite and VP‑level leaders
  • Engage customers as a strategic advisor, shaping multi‑year initiatives and business transformation discussions
  • Lead cross‑functional collaboration across Product, Engineering, Marketing, and Customer Success to deliver tailored solutions
  • Advocate for customer needs internally, aligning with product roadmap, integration, and go‑to‑market plans
  • Drive pipeline development, forecasting, and performance tracking against revenue targets
  • Lead governance activities (e.g., QBRs, executive reviews) to strengthen partnerships and ensure alignment
  • Translate market insights and customer feedback into actionable strategy and business cases
What You Bring
  • 8+ years of experience in technology sales or business development, ideally in consumer electronics or licensing
  • Proven success closing complex, high‑value deals and managing strategic partnerships
  • Strong understanding of the U.S. consumer electronics landscape, particularly audio and smart home
  • Ability to influence senior decision‑makers and navigate cross‑functional stakeholders
  • Experience structuring deals and working with legal and technical teams on licensing frameworks
  • Established relationships with top‑tier Consumer Electronics brands preferred
  • Excellent communication, negotiation, and executive presentation skills
  • Ability to translate technical concepts into clear business value
  • Bachelor’s degree required; MBA or technical degree is a plus
  • Willingness to travel domestically as needed

The San Francisco/Bay Area base salary range for this full‑time position is $170,600 - $234,200, which can vary if outside this location, plus bonus, benefits, and some roles may also include equity. Our salary ranges are determined by role, level, and location. Within the range, individual pay is determined by work location and additional factors, including job‑related skills, competencies, experience, market demands, internal parity, and relevant education or training. Your recruiter can share more about the specific salary range and perks and benefits for your location during the hiring process.
